Verb Meaning(s): to think
Verb Chart: Pensar Present Tense
Yo | pienso I think | Nosotros | pensamos we think |
Tú (Juana, Juan) | piensas you think | Vosotros (informal Spain) | pensáis you all think |
Él/Ella/Ud. (Sra./Dr. García) | piensa he/she/you think | Ellos/Ellas/Uds. | piensan they/you all think |

2. Tú piensas en las vacaciones.
You think about the holidays.
3. Él piensa en una solución.
He thinks of a solution.
4. Ella piensa en su futuro.
She thinks about her future.
5. Usted piensa en cambiar de trabajo.
You (formal) think about changing jobs.

7. Vosotros pensáis en hacer una fiesta. (used only in Spain)
You all think about having a party.
8. Ellos piensan en mudarse a otra ciudad.
They think about moving to another city.
9. Ellas piensan en estudiar juntas.
They (feminine) think about studying together.
10. Ustedes piensan en las consecuencias.
You all think about the consequences.
